5.6 Mybatis代码生成器Mybatis Generator (MBG)实战详解

本文我们主要实战Mybatis官方的代码生成器:Mybatis Generator(MBG),掌握它以后,可以简化大部分手写代码,我们只需要写复杂逻辑代码!创建与MySQL表对应的Java PO对象,字段一一对应;创建Mapper接口,和对应的XML映射文件(或注解)。首先是PO对象,我们往往创建与

Spring JDBC和事务控制

​ Spring 框架除了提供 IOC 与 AOP 核心功能外,同样提供了基于JDBC 的数据访问功能,使得访问持久层数据更加方便。想要使用 Spring JDBC 环境,需要将JDBC整合到Spring中。构建项目:普通的java项目即可添加 jdbc 配置文件在src/main/resource

kibana创建索引、文档基本操作

kibana创建索引、文档的基本操作

SpEL表达式详解

`Spring Expression Language`(简称SpEL)是一种功能强大的表达式语言,是`spring`提供的,该语言类似于JSP当中的EL表达式。但提供了很多额外的功能,最出色的就是`函数调用`和`简单字符串的模板函数`。他需要使用`spring`提供的解析器来解析,但是他不依赖于`

MyBatis-Plus,MetaObjectHandler没生效,完美解决

Mybatis plus配置MetaObjectHandler无效 MetaObjectHandler没有被执行完美解决!

mybatis plus报错:Invalid bound statement (not found)

Invalid bound statement (not found)的问题,实质上是mapper接口和mapper.xml没有映射起来。

mybatisPlus批量插入优化,性能快的飞起

/ 总记录数 int pageCount = 0;// 页数 int pageSize = 50;// 每页50条 if(totalSize < 50) {} else {i ++) {// TODO 处理数据 } } }/*** 切割数据*} else {} else {} else {} /**

PTA SQL部分练习题集

PTA SQL练习题集73道

Invalid bound statement (not found):常见报错原因解决

在SpringMVC项目中,通过mapper接口加载映射文件,报错:Invalid bound statement (not found),常见报错原因解决

类文件具有错误的版本 61.0, 应为 52.0的解决方法

类文件具有错误的版本 61.0, 应为 52.0,一般是由于某个jar包版本错误导致的,需要仔细查看报错信息,选用正确版本的jar包。(可以换低版本的jar包试试,一般不用换高版本的。2.可以通过查看maven树的方式、找到冲突的jar包、换用正确版本的jar包。3.如果在没有改项目代码的情况下、之

Spring IOC DI - 整合MyBatis

(1)单纯使用Mybatis框架,业务层代码复杂,需要用大量的代码自行解析mybatis.xml配置文件,压力都给到了业务层代码,如下代码:学习了spring以后,mybaits的使用会更加简单,会简化业务层处理的代码。(2)层与层之间的耦合性太高了。比如在分层思想中,controller层调用se

spring boot集成mybatis-plus——Mybatis Plus 新增数据并返回主键 ID(图文讲解)

Mybatis Plus 新增数据并返回主键 ID(图文讲解)更新时间 2023-01-10 15:37:37大家好,我是小哈。本小节中,我们将学习如何通过 Mybatis Plus 框架给数据库表新增数据,主要内容思维导图如下:Mybatis Plus 新增数据思维导图表结构为了演示新增数据,在前

SSM框架下各层的示例分析(详细版)

本文简单介绍了SSM框架下各层关系,通过SSM框架能使我们快速便捷地开发项目,提高开发效率。

关于mybatis-plus中Ipage 、page 和pageUtils中的区别

在使用人人开源框架的时候,通过逆向工程自动生成了分页功能,然而在使用的时候经常被关于Ipage和page等对象搞混,所以记录这篇文章用来介绍之间的区别。如果不做任何要求,那么getPage会使用自己默认的当前页和页最大数,然后创建page对象,在page对象添加排序规则,最后把这个初始好的对象返回回

初始MyBatis,w字带你解MyBatis

MyBatis 是一款优秀的持久层框架,它支持定制化 SQL、存储过程以及高级映射

JPA 之 QueryDSL-JPA 使用指南

JPA 之 QueryDSL-JPA 使用指南

MyBatis-Plus条件构造器[常用的模糊查询、排序查询、逻辑查询和指定字段查询案例]

MyBatis-Plus中的各种常用的方法已经总结完了,基本上能完成单表中的大部分操作。还有一小部分操作就是用户的搜索,这里就会使用到模糊查询去展示给用户搜索到的内容。内容也可排序返回给展示到前端页面,也会用到逻辑查询和只查询到指定字段显示到页面。应对这种需求,MP也给我们提供了很多的方法,下面我们

MyBatis关联映射相关习题

MyBatis关联映射相关习题

【Java】Mybatis查询数据库

使用${}可以实现排序查询,而是用#{}就不能实现排序查询,因为当使用#{}查询时,如果传递的值为String则会加引号,就会导致SQL错误。经过前面的学习Spring系列的操作已经差不多了,接下来我们继续学习更加重要的知识,将前端传递的参数存储起来,或者查询数据库里面的数据。也就是说使用MyBat

13万字学会Spring+SpringMVC+Mybatis框架

目录Spring介绍Spring是什么Spring发展历程Spring优势Spring的体系结构 Spring快速入门Spring程序开发步骤idea中快速入门 Spring配置文件Bean标签基本配置Bean标签范围配置 无参构造创建时机Bean生命周期配置 Bean实例化三种方式 Bean的

登录可以使用的更多功能哦! 登录
作者榜
...
资讯小助手

资讯同步

...
内容小助手

文章同步

...
Deephub

公众号:deephub-imba

...
奕凯

公众号:奕凯的技术栈